About the Performers

Chih-Ta Chen, from Kaohsiung, Taiwan, is a student of Roberto Díaz and Ed Gazouleas, and entered Curtis in 2019. 

Zach Hoi Leong Cheong, from Hong Kong and Macau, is a student of Robert McDonald and entered Curtis in 2018. 

Lingyu Dong, from Beijing, is a student of Midori and Arnold Steinhardt, and entered Curtis in 2019. 

Subin Lee, from Seoul, is a student of Elizabeth Hainen and entered Curtis in 2019. 

Michael Shaham, from Ra’anana, Israel, is a student of Shmuel Ashkenasi and Ida Kavafian, and entered Curtis in 2019. 

Yuhsin Su, from Taipei, Taiwan, is a student of Anthony McGill and entered Curtis in 2015.
